@ -121,15 +121,18 @@ Ghostty supports some features that require shell integration. I am aiming
|
|||
to support many of the features that
|
||||
[Kitty supports for shell integration](https://sw.kovidgoyal.net/kitty/shell-integration/).
|
||||
|
||||
To enable this functionality, I recommend sourcing Kitty's shell integration
|
||||
files directly for your shell configuration when running Ghostty. For
|
||||
example, for fish, [source this file](https://github.com/kovidgoyal/kitty/blob/master/shell-integration/fish/vendor_conf.d/kitty-shell-integration.fish).
|
||||
Ghostty will automatically inject the shell integration code for `zsh` and
|
||||
`fish`. Other shells are not supported. You can also manually load them
|
||||
in many cases (see `src/shell-integration`). **If you want to disable this feature,**
|
||||
set `shell-integration = none` in your configuration file.
|
||||
|
||||
The currently support shell integration features in Ghostty:
|
||||
|
||||
* We do not confirm close for windows where the cursor is at a prompt.
|
||||
* New terminals start in the working directory of the previously focused terminal.
|
||||
* The cursor at the prompt is turned into a bar.
|
||||
* The `scroll_to_prompt` keybinding can be used to scroll the terminal window
|
||||
forward and back through prompts.
